- Abstract
The integration of Artificial Intelligence (AI) and immersive technologies, such as Augmented Reality (AR) and Virtual Reality (VR), is profoundly transforming the educational experience. This article explores the synergy between these technologies and their impact on learning. AI enhances immersive environments by making them more adaptive and interactive, offering personalised experiences for learners, while AR and VR facilitate experiential learning by simulating realistic contexts. This combination enhances learner engagement, improves accessibility for students with disabilities, and fosters the development of transversal skills such as critical thinking, problem-solving and collaboration. Despite these benefits, challenges such as high implementation costs, teacher training requirements, and data privacy and security concerns must be addressed to ensure effective adoption. This article examines the transformative potential of AI and immersive technologies in education, discusses key challenges, and provides strategic recommendations for their ethical and sustainable integration. By leveraging these innovations responsibly, educational institutions can foster more inclusive, engaging, and effective learning environments.
